OMI是一种基于Web Components规范的前端开发框架。它提供了一种简单、灵活且高效的方法来构建小程序。相比于其他小程序开发框架,OMI提供了更高的自由度和可扩展性。
OMI的开发过程可以分为以下几步:
1. 安装OMI
在开始OMI的开发之前,需要先安装OMI。可以通过npm进行安装,使用以下命令:
```bash
npm install omi-cli -g
```
2. 创建OMI小程序项目
使用OMI-cli可以通过以下命令创建一个OMI小程序项目:
```bash
omi init my-app
```
这会在当前目录下创建一个名为“my-app”的OMI小程序项目。
3. 编写组件代码
在OMI的开发中,组件是最基本的单位。可以通过以下命令创建一个组件:
```bash
omi init-component my-component
```
这会在当前目录下创建一个名为“my-component”的组件。
在组件中,需要编写HTML代码、样式代码和JavaScript代码。例如:
```html
div {
font-size: 20px;
}
import Omi from 'omi';
export default class MyComponent extends Omi.Component {
constructor() {
super();
this.data = {
name: 'world'
};
}
}
```
在该组件的模板中,可以使用{{name}}来插入数据。在组件的JavaScript代码中,定义了一个名为”MyComponent”的组件类,并且该类继承了OMI的组件基类Omi.Component。此外,还定义了一个data属性,该属性包